Sandblasting or another alternative to clean bricks?

Anonymous user 15/03/2024 - 2.46 PM

We have a soft red bricks for the front face of our house and were wondering if it is safe to sandblast these and repoint to get a cleaner look. It's an old Edwardian house around 100 years old. I've seen sandblasting done on Victorian houses but usually to remove paint. What other alternatives are there? Our builder suggested a soft pressure washer and brush but wanted to get an independent opinion.

Sandblasting will most likely damage the bricks and if its a solid brick building no cavity. N.H.L. mortar should be used for the re pointing. Good luck Alex
